Who Qualifies in Pennsylvania?

In Pennsylvania, local agencies seeking funding for emergency preparedness initiatives must demonstrate a focus on rural communities, particularly those that face unique geographic and logistic challenges. Eligible applicants include city and county emergency management offices, local fire departments, and non-profit organizations actively involved in emergency response training and coordination. In addition, applicants must have past experience in emergency management or a related field, which will be evaluated to ensure they have the necessary skills to manage the complexities associated with rural emergency responses. This specificity recognizes the distinct risks posed by transportation routes and hazardous materials in rural areas, making it essential for applicants to show an understanding of these local contexts.

Application Requirements and Realities

The application process for this funding opportunity is multifaceted, requiring a detailed proposal that outlines the specific needs of the applicant’s community, the methods to be employed for training and planning, and an explanation of how the funding will enhance overall emergency response capabilities. Applicants are expected to provide documentation of past training experiences and results achieved, which serves as a benchmark for future performance. Moreover, the proposal must include a clear budget that delineates the allocation of funds toward training exercises, coordination efforts, and necessary equipment purchases. With the funding being allocated on an annual basis, organizations are encouraged to plan effectively for both short-term needs and long-term sustainability.
